Expert Review

Frito-Lay's warehouse positions are designed for those ready to engage in physically demanding work. The pay range of $18 to $26 per hour is competitive for the industry, particularly for entry-level roles. Workers will be involved in essential tasks such as loading and unloading trucks, which requires stamina and strength.

While the compensation is appealing, the job does entail significant physical exertion, which may not be suitable for everyone. Potential candidates should consider their comfort with manual labor and the potential for variable shifts. According to the company's job listing, advancement opportunities are available, which could lead to increased earnings over time.

Customer service and workplace culture are critical factors at Frito-Lay, with many employees noting a supportive environment. However, the physical nature of the work can lead to fatigue, and those with mobility challenges should think twice before applying.
